Setup Menus Print By Pass This option is available when the Model option is set to a printer. The Start Seq box enables you to enter the character or sequence of characters that initiate a print bypass. The end sequence that terminates the print bypass can be specified either by entering the actual characters in the End Seq box when Specify End Sequence is selected, or by specifying the number of characters that make up the end sequence in the End Length box when End On Non-Hex is selected. If no End Seq is entered, the bypass is assumed to be for a single pair of characters only. If an End Seq is specified, characters in the data stream between the start and end are interpreted as encoded ASCII. For example, "1B0A" becomes ASCII 27 10 (ESC LF). Selecting End on Non-Hex enables you to specify the number of characters that make up the end sequence in the End Length box. The bypass will then terminate as soon as a non-hexadecimal character is received (any character except in the range 0 through 9 and A through F) followed by the end sequence. Characters can be entered in several ways. For example, to specify the ASCII escape character, you can enter either _027, \u001B, \e, \033, or even ^[. Ruler Type Factory default: Cross A rule can be displayed across the emulation workspace at the cursor position by holding down the modifier key Alt, Meta or Extend Char and pressing Page Down, which toggles it on and off. The setting of this option determines whether it is displayed as a horizontal rule, vertical rule or both (cross). Follows Cursor Factory default: Unselected When the rule is displayed in the emulation workspace, the setting of this option determines whether or not the rule follows the cursor when it moves.
